Two trains collide in Saint-Leonard, no serious injuries: Canada’s Transportation Safety board investigating

The Transportation Safety Board of Canada is investigating after a Canadian National (CN) train and an Exo commuter train collided at the Saint-Leonard-Montreal-Nord station on Exo’s Mascouche line Tuesday night.

The collision occurred around 6:30 p.m., the cause of the accident is still unknown.

CN has also opened an investigation to determine what happened.

No serious injuries were reported, but three people were transported to hospital.

The trains were cancelled for the rest of the evening and night on the Mascouche line.

Buses and taxis shuttled passengers.
